Rebekah Lovell, a homeschooling mother of two boys and author of 'Boyhood Resurrected,' dives into the challenges of raising boys in today’s society. She discusses cultural attacks on masculinity and the importance of honoring boys' unique learning styles through freedom and responsibility. Rebekah shares insights on the role of mentors, parental support, and the need for strong foundations to foster resilience and leadership in boys. Boys Are Devalued By Culture
- Masculinity is downplayed and boys are treated as nuisances rather than valued for how they're wired.
- Rebekah argues this cultural attitude dims boys' confidence early and harms future manhood.
Toy Airplane Incident In Preschool
- Rebekah describes her four-year-old being dragged down a hallway for refusing to put down a toy airplane.
- That moment convinced her the system treated normal boy behavior as a problem.
Systemic Incentives Produce Dependency
- The school system creates a cascade of labels, interventions, and dependency that can stick children in long-term programs.
- Rebekah and John rejected that path and removed their son from the system.
